## Voltage Drop
|
|
|
|
Unless explicitly stated in the plans or specs,
|
|
conductors are to be sized according to the relevant schedule,
|
|
_without respect for voltage drop_.
|
|
|
|
### Subfeeds
|
|
|
|
1. Read about the project specifications and construction type
|
|
* Delivery Method: (Plans & Specs, Design Build, Design Assist, Preliminary Budget)
|
|
* Corridor Ceiling type
|
|
|
|
2. In the drawings, locate:
|
|
* Unit Panel Schedules
|
|
* Unit Load Calculations
|
|
* Riser Diagram
|
|
* Subfeed schedule (if present)

## Emergency Systems
|
|
|
|
1. Find Fire Alarm plans (if present)
|
|
2. Locate the following rooms:
|
|
* Fire Command Center (FCC)
|
|
* Generator Room
|
|
* Fire Pump Room
|
|
* Elevator Control Rooms
|
|
* Elevator Shafts
|
|
* Stairwells
